/*
Return true, if gcnArchName has corresponding generic target;
false, otherwise.
If gcnArchName is nullptr, it will be queried from deviceId;
otherwise, deviceId will be ignored.
The specific arches have the following mapping to generic targets,
Generic GFX11
--offload-arch=gfx11-generic - includes [gfx1100-gfx1103], gfx1150, gfx1151
Generic GFX10.3
--offload-arch=gfx10.3-generic - includes [gfx1030-gfx1036]
Generic GFX10.1
--offload-arch=gfx10.1-generic - includes [gfx1010-gfx1013]
Generic GFX9 / Consumer
--offload-arch=gfx9-generic - includes gfx900, gfx902, gfx904, gfx906, gfx909, gfx90c
Generic GFX9.4 / Data center
--offload-arch=gfx9-4-generic - includes gfx940, gfx941, gfx942, gfx950
*/
